The putti themselves are rendered with a degree of anatomical realism unusual for depictions of such figures, their bodies exhibiting rounded forms and expressive gestures. Each holds a rope or cord, which they appear to be using to playfully tug at one another, suggesting an element of rivalry or boisterous interaction. The goats, similarly depicted with considerable detail, contribute to the overall sense of movement and vitality within the scene. Their postures mirror the energy of the putti, conveying a feeling of unrestrained joy.
The setting is not merely decorative; it contributes significantly to the paintings atmosphere. The dense vegetation obscures much of the background, creating an intimate space for the action to unfold. A body of water, partially obscured by foliage, runs along the lower edge of the composition, adding another layer of complexity to the environment. Scattered flowers in the foreground introduce a touch of delicate beauty amidst the more robust elements of the scene.
Subtleties within the work suggest layers of meaning beyond simple amusement. The goats, traditionally associated with both pastoral innocence and mischievousness, may symbolize untamed nature or primal instincts. The putti’s contest could be interpreted as an allegory for human conflict, albeit presented in a lighthearted manner. Their youthful appearance hints at themes of innocence and the fleeting nature of time.
The overall effect is one of controlled chaos – a carefully orchestrated display of energy and movement within a contained environment. The artists skillful use of chiaroscuro – the contrast between light and dark – heightens the drama, drawing attention to the central figures while simultaneously creating an atmosphere of mystery and enchantment.
